After School Explorers Music Instructor
The After-School Explorers [ASE] program provides extended-day care and enrichment classes for PK-5th grade students at Shady Side Academy's Junior School campus in Point Breeze. ASE Music Instructors work with individual students in half hour lessons once per week while school is in session. Students have the opportunity to study guitar, piano, and, in some cases, violin or percussion instruments. Lessons are offered for students in Kindergarten through 5th grade, and for all ability levels.
